Overview

We are looking for a Business Analyst to join our clients fast growing, enthusiastic tech team. The role requires someone who is able to liaise directly with prospects or customers, analyse often complex business systems and then to make recommendations that will meet client needs, often against a budget.

You will have the opportunity to work closely with clients of all sizes – from ambitious start-ups, all the way to established industrial businesses – in order to understand their business process and system requirements. As part of the process you will work with our in-house team of talented UI/UX designers and software developers to document the requirements through wireframe and technical specifications.

The role offers you the opportunity to be involved in all aspects of software delivery and helping our customers develop new innovative products and solve real-world operational challenges. This ranges from solution concept and design, through to delivery and support. There is certainly no typical product and those involved in the company can look forward to involvement in a wide range of projects – from augmented reality, to CRM, to enterprise systems.

Here is a guide to the kind of work you will be doing:

  • Facilitate the discovery of client business processes;
  • Understand business priorities and needs;
  • Consult and research appropriate solutions to client needs;
  • Document recommendation through user story and wireframes;
  • Liaise with our internal team to provide implementation and test plans;

Who we are seeking

To help, here’s a summary of the skills we are looking for:

Essential

  • Experience of CRMs, ERPs, MRPs or other enterprise software systems;
  • An interest and awareness of business processes;
  • A methodical, investigative and inquisitive attention to detail;
  • Excellent oral and written communication skills;
  • Be quick to absorb and learn new processes and approaches;
  • Initiative and self-confidence.

Desirable

  • Experience in optimising business processes;
  • An understanding of the benefits of various software tools in business;
  • Data analysis expertise;
  • Presentation skills;
  • Awareness of quality management systems such as the ISO 9001 standard;
  • Experience in writing user stories;
  • Experience in the software industry;
